West Virginia (July 2026) — As The EdVenture Group celebrates 25 years of innovation and impact in education, the organization is announcing a leadership transition that positions it for continued growth and service.

Effective July 1, 2026, Founder and President Dr. Lydotta Taylor has transitioned to the role of President Emeritus and Board Member, while Kayla Benson, former Director of Impact and Director of the West Virginia Family Engagement Center (WVFEC), has been named President of The EdVenture Group.

The organization also recognizes a transition within its Board of Directors. Marilyn McClure-Demers has been elected Chair of the Board, succeeding Patrick A. Templeton, who served as Board Chair for 25 years. The current Board of Directors includes Marilyn McClure-Demers (Chair), Mindy Walls, Ken Gray, Nick Oxley, Yemi O. Akinkugbe, and Dr. Lydotta Taylor. Together, they bring a wealth of expertise and leadership that will guide the organization’s future.

The EdVenture Group also extends its sincere appreciation to all former board members. Patrick A. Templeton, Mark Nessleroad, Bill Hutchens, the late Gary Stoops, and Dick Johnston for their years of dedicated service and commitment to the organization’s mission

Dr. Taylor founded The EdVenture Group in 2001 after beginning her career as a high school mathematics and computer science teacher. Under her leadership, the organization has implemented more than 10,000 workshops, positively impacted over 40,000 students, educators, families, and community members, and she has managed more than $35 million in federal, state, and private funding since leaving the classroom. During her tenure, The EdVenture Group grew into a nationally recognized leader in school culture, family engagement, entrepreneurship education, technology integration, and youth programming.

Dr. Taylor earned her Doctorate in Curriculum and Instruction from West Virginia University and was recently recognized as the 2026 Milan Puskar Entrepreneur of the Year. As President Emeritus, she will continue serving as a member of The EdVenture Group Board while expanding her work through L-evation, her consulting and coaching business.

Benson began her career in child advocacy and served as Executive Director of CASA For Kids of Monongalia and Preston Counties before bringing that experience to K-12 education at The EdVenture Group. During her tenure, she has led the West Virginia Family Engagement Center (WVFEC), the development and growth of the organization’s Prevention Portfolio, and the Leaders Investing in Family Engagement (L.I.F.E.) initiative, among other programs.

She holds a Master of Public Administration from West Virginia University and completed an Executive Leadership Certificate through Duke University’s Fuqua School of Business

About The EdVenture Group: The EdVenture Group is a national nonprofit organization having worked across more than 15 states committed to creating customized solutions to educational challenges through strategic consulting, tailored professional development, and innovative programming that reimagines what education can be. Since 2001, the organization has partnered with schools, communities, government agencies, and nonprofits to empower learners of all ages and build stronger futures.
